products description :
Principle of the assay: This assay employs the quantitative sandwich enzyme immunoassay technique. Antibody specific for MMP-8 has been pre-coated onto a microplate. Standards and samples are pipetted into the wells and any MMP-8 present is bound by the immobilized antibody. After removing any unbound substances, a biotin-conjugated antibody specific for MMP-8 is added to the wells. After washing, avidin conjugated Horseradish Peroxidase (HRP) is added to the wells. Following a wash to remove any unbound avidin-enzyme reagent, a substrate solution is added to the wells and color develops in proportion to the amount of MMP-8 bound in the initial step. The color development is stopped and the intensity of the color is measured.

ncbi summary :
Proteins of the matrix metalloproteinase (MMP) family are involved in the breakdown of extracellular matrix in normal physiological processes, such as embryonic development, reproduction, and tissue remodeling, as well as in disease processes, such as arthritis and metastasis. Most MMP's are secreted as inactive proproteins which are activated when cleaved by extracellular proteinases. However, the enzyme encoded by this gene is stored in secondary granules within neutrophils and is activated by autolytic cleavage. Its function is degradation of type I, II and III collagens. The gene is part of a cluster of MMP genes which localize to chromosome 11q22.3.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
uniprot summary :
Function: Can degrade fibrillar type I, II, and III collagens. Catalytic activity: Cleavage of interstitial collagens in the triple helical domain. Unlike EC 3.4.24.7, this enzyme cleaves type III collagen more slowly than type I. Cofactor: Binds 3 calcium ions per subunit. Enzyme regulation: Cannot be activated without removal of the activation peptide.
